My firend came out from the US for six months this year. My girlfriend offered to lend her name so he could get a mobile with GPRS, long distance calling etc. My friend went back two months ago and soon after my girlfriend receives a bill from CAT for 25,000 baht worth of calls to the US. My friend says he doesn't have the money, but maybe can pay someting each month. Needless to say, I'm not real impressed.

CAT sent a letter today saying that if its not received in 15 days they will pursue legal action.

Does anyone know what exactly they will do?

Will they garnish her wages?

Do Thais have credit reports and will this end up as a blemish on her credit report?

Is CAT like some US companies that will work out monthly pay plans?

I could cover it all, but I would rather wait until I recoup the money from my friend or use his monthly payments to me to pay it down slowly.

Thanks for any advice.

They do have credit reports and you (GF) can get blacklisted and find getting credit in the future difficult. They can also send out a collection agency who will hound you and if no further action on your part can and will take you to court after contacting the police. It would be best to contact them and see about monthly payments or else bite the bullet and make full payment.

This is not a guess on my part but first hand experience.

A similar thing happened with my wife and AIS, they just hold the account open until its paid and no new connections / calls etc.

This is the normal procedure.

There is a credit report system, but it was out of use for a considerable time and is not reliable.They will accept monthly payments, as most thais don't pay their bills at some time. Attachment orders can be made to wages, but this is in extreme circumstances. Reach an agreement on payments.

CAT will sue. I know it from experience.

Absolutely. They even charge interest on the debt. Hear about 1-2 cases a year. And they'll wait too... an aquaintence of mine had a bill ran up by scammers back when she didn't own anything. 3-4 years later when she finally saved up enough to buy a townhouse, like magic, 30 days later a court summons shows up at her tabien baan address for her new condo. Court found in CAT's favor and now she's paying the debt down monthly (she negotiated it down into payments, and they reduced about half the interest or something like that; but yeah, they'll get their principle).
